Look Both Ways

Release Date: April 14, 2006
MPAA Rating: PG-13 for some violent images, sexual content and thematic material
Written and Directed by: Sarah Watt
Starring: William McInnes, Justine Clarke, Anthony Hayes, Lisa Flanagan, Andrew S. Gilbert, Daniella Farinacci, Maggie Dence, Edwin Hodgeman, Andreas Sobik, Sacha Horler

Plot:
For Meryl, disaster is everywhere. She is constantly daydreaming of train wrecks, muggings, and shark attacks--her life is governed by an absurd and comical fear of catastrophe. One day, Meryl witnesses a real accident. This event links her to the lives of many other people who are affected by it. One is Nick, a photographer on the scene caught up in his own solitary fears. As Meryl and Nick clumsily attempt to connect, they are continually blocked by their own pent-up anxieties. As the two of them become wary lovers over a hot weekend, their story is circled by those of other characters, likewise trying to break free of their isolation and confusion.
